Output e3c2a6389b416b838f76a27e5d7a70ae096f3209a1eef129ce4e4dbdeea20e9a:0

value
7500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39b0857ab4b9b83f29b47ff66ee4b6ca64ae23b6 OP_EQUALVERIFY OP_CHECKSIG
address
16G2yrgBPfaZVpf5VyQhtJ4Z8fxQ9k7M9A
transaction
e3c2a6389b416b838f76a27e5d7a70ae096f3209a1eef129ce4e4dbdeea20e9a
spent
true